Melanie Tuazon found her creative voice designing quilts after years of writing about creative people for trade magazines. She became obsessed with quilting in 2011, squeezing time with her machine into every available scrap of time and devouring tutorials on quilting blogs. Now, she travels to teach workshops and writes about her quilts on her own site, melintheattic.com. Her award-winning quilts hang in shows and museums, and her designs can be found in magazines in the US and Europe. A self-professed process nerd, Melanie encourages students to develop a personalized quilting practice that is fulfilling from start to finish. She lives with her family in the New York suburbs of New Jersey.
